Embodied approach

Underpinning this training is the understanding that growth, healing and transformation happen at the level of the body, and that embodied enquiry is fundamental. Cognitive insight and understanding are important, but working purely at the level of the mind may help us to understand why we are the way we are, without catalysing any actual, experiential shift.

This understanding underpins the way the training is delivered, and lies at the heart of the tools and theoretical frameworks offered. Theory is delivered in digestible chunks, and is then consolidated and brought alive by experiential exercises. In this way, insights and understandings can be taken in, digested, and integrated at a deep level. 

When we work purely at the level of the mind, it’s hard to get beyond the stories and strategies we operate from, that have helped us survive but that ultimately limit us. This course offers tools for working directly with the body, allowing us to get beneath the story, and directly to the heart of what is needing to be worked with. These tools are incredibly empowering, and will transform your practice, both with groups and individuals. 

Trauma-informed

Embodied work is also fundamental to working safely with trauma, which, as a facilitator, you will inevitably meet in your work. The course includes theoretical input on trauma, and tools that can support us to work safely with people in a trauma response.

What Will We Learn in Each Week?

Week 1:  We will learn together how to create a safe and inviting space for participants, and will explore the keys to building trust. We’ll lay the foundations for an honest, positive, and healthy relationship with the group. We’ll learn techniques for tracking the individual and the group, and will practice working with the body to get beneath the story. We’ll apply the principles of listening to, and feeling into the space, and discerning what best serves. 

Week 2:  We will delve into the principles of workshop structure, according to different models. We’ll learn about the fundamentals of creating a workshop, and will experiment with sensing into the experiences we want to create, and designing the workshop accordingly. We will gain a deeper understanding of personal and interpersonal dynamics. We’ll learn about therapeutic work in the workshop setting. We’ll receive unique training on music as a central element in the creation of the workshop. We’ll discover how to create a safe ground for integration, so that participants can internalize the experiences they have had.

Weeks 3 and 4:  Space will be given to the fruits of the practicum that each participant is assigned. Alongside this, we will learn about ceremonial space, and the differences between ceremony and workshop. We’ll learn to trust the group process, and surrender to it effortlessly. We will delve into a shamanic constellation field, and will discover new tools for working with resistance as it arises in the group setting. We’ll receive guidance around identifying trauma, and will learn how to work safely with participants in a trauma response. We will practice group facilitation, receiving feedback and realizing our unique gift within the world of group facilitation.
